    Marton Road is a residential street in NG24, NEWARK, with 26 properties recorded in the Land Registry. The 3-year average sale price is £196,800, based on 5 transactions. Properties are predominantly semi-detached houses. The street ranks 342nd of 596 streets in NG24 by average price.

    NG24 covers the Newark and Sherwood area in Nottinghamshire, positioned in the East Midlands between Nottingham and Lincoln. It is a mixed residential and market-town district with a blend of suburban and rural character.
